UIS researcher publishes studies helping cities address heat, water, environmental equity
Dec 08, 2025
The following story was published by WAND-TV on Dec. 8, 2025. A researcher at the University of Illinois Springfield has published two studies to help cities address heat, water and environmental equity. Kyle Blount, an assistant professor of ecohydrology in the Environmental Studies Program at UIS, co-authored two research articles to help cities with the growing demands of urbanization. |
UIS to offer women's flag football in 2027
Dec 03, 2025
The following story was published by NPR Illinois on Dec. 3, 2025. The University of Illinois Springfield has announced a new addition to its sports team. The school will launch a women's flag football program starting play in the spring of 2027. It's the 18th varsity sport for the Division II school. |
UIS professor helps osprey bird population growth in Illinois
Nov 20, 2025
The following story was published by WCIA-TV on Nov. 20, 2025. A professor from the University of Illinois Springfield has played a key role in helping to increase the osprey bird population across the state. UIS Associate Professional Tih-Fen Ting, director of the School of Integrated Sciences, Sustainability and Public Health, and others began their work on this cause in 2013. Since then, Illinois’ osprey bird population has grown from 16 known breeding pairs to 90 pairs in 2023. |
UIS hosts nationally touring “Send Silence Packing” exhibit
Nov 17, 2025
The following story was published by Captiol City Now on Nov. 17, 2025. On Monday, Nov. 17, the University of Illinois Springfield welcomed the nationally recognized Send Silence Packing exhibit, a powerful visual display aimed at raising awareness about suicide prevention and mental health support. The event took place from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. at the Student Leadership Center inside the UIS Student Union, located at 2251 Richard Wright Drive. |
